Responsibilities
  • Provide comprehensive consultations to participants over the phone as part of dedicated sales team model for high‑value retirement plan participants.
  • Demonstrate a consultative approach in positioning products and services to participants pertaining to retirement planning during life‑changing events such as separation of service from an employer, retirement, and investment planning.
  • Obtain knowledge of the participant’s financial portfolio objectives, asset composition and past historical information and help them navigate to appropriate next steps.
  • Retain assets through education and guidance of available plan‑specific and general distribution options.
  • Acquire new assets for the firm through on‑going consultation follow‑up conversations.
  • Initiate proactive/follow‑up phone calls on behalf of the participant to current or prior provider to coordinate next steps and implement client decisions.
  • Diligently manage a pipeline of opportunities to nurture client/participant relationships. Serve as a single point of contact and assist clients through transitions. Use a consistent follow‑up process to move sales opportunities forward. Organize calendar and leads box effectively and efficiently to execute on results.
  • Deliver on defined retention and sales targets and other role‑based responsibilities.
  • Develop and maintain proficient knowledge of T. Rowe Price funds, products, and services.
  • Thrive in fast‑paced work environment that can be dynamic and require flexibility.
  • Handle client inquiries and resolve problems within scope of knowledge to ensure all transactions and administrative processes are accomplished efficiently. Partner with back‑office and shared services teams to research and resolve client inquiries.
  • Participate in training sessions, staff meetings, and share knowledge with teammates.
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or’s degree or the equivalent combination of education and relevant experience
  • 2+ years of total relevant work experience with inbound and/or phone‑based sales
  • FINRA Series 7 and 66

Preferred:

  • 3+ years of related experience with inbound and/or phone‑based sales
  • Systems knowledge pertaining to Microsoft Suite, Salesforce and/or Synergy
  • Proficient understanding of Retirement Investment Products and qualified retirement plans
  • Chartered Retirement Planning Counselor (CRPC) (obtained within 180 days of hire)
  • Certified Financial Planner designation (CFP)
FINRA Requirements

FINRA licenses are required and will be supported for this role.

Work Flexibility

This role is eligible for hybrid work, with up to one day per week from home.
